Skip to content

trigger action

trigger action #16

Workflow file for this run

name: Deploy
on:
push:
branches: [main, flow]
jobs:
deploy:
runs-on: ubuntu-latest
permissions:
id-token: write
contents: read
steps:
- uses: actions/checkout@v2
- uses: denoland/setup-deno@v1
with:
deno-version: v1.x
- name: Download wabt
run: |
curl -L https://github.com/WebAssembly/wabt/releases/download/1.0.30/wabt-1.0.30-ubuntu.tar.gz | tar -xz -C ~
echo "$HOME/wabt-1.0.30/bin" >> $GITHUB_PATH
- run: deno task build
- uses: denoland/deployctl@v1
with:
project: mandelbwat
entrypoint: server.ts